In it, we see best friends Becky and Hunter -played by Grace Caroline Currey (Shazam!, Annabelle: Creation) y Virginia Gardner (Runaways, Halloween) – who find themselves climbing a remote and abandoned radio tower. One of them is already at the top of the tower, while the other suffers the ravages of a loose screw, with consequences that could be fatal not only for her, but for her best friend as well.

The feature film is directed by Scott Mann (The Tournament, Heist, Final Scoreand the series The Oath). The cast is completed Jeffrey Dean Morgan (The Walking Dead, Supernatural), Mason Gooding (Scream 5, Love, Victor), y Julia Pace Mitchell.

Mann directs from a script co-written with Jonathan Frank. They previously co-wrote the scripts for The Tournament, Heist y Final Score.

  • Fall marks a new collaboration between Morgan, Mann and Frank. The actor starred in the aforementioned Heist.

With the official trailer released in mid-July, it allowed us to learn the background of what happened to one of the protagonists, Becky, who a year after the death of her boyfriend, continues trying to recover from the fatal mountaineering accident in which the A young woman lost her life when her best friend Hunter convinces her to “confront her fears” and climb a 600-meter-high tower in a remote location. Once they reach the top, they panic as they lose the ladder, forcing them into survival mode with limited resources.

OFFICIAL SYNOPSIS:

For best friends Becky (Grace Caroline Currey) and Hunter (Virginia Gardner), life is about conquering fears and pushing boundaries. But after climbing 600 meters to the top of a remote and abandoned radio tower, they find themselves stranded with no way down. Now, Becky and Hunter’s expert climbing skills will be put to the test as they desperately fight to survive the elements, lack of supplies, and dizzying heights in this adrenaline-pumping thriller.

Lionsgate premiered Fall in theaters in the United States on August 12, 2022, and on September 1 in Mexico.
